Enhancing Control System Performance with GE's Serial Communication Module

In the turbine industry, reliable control systems are essential for keeping equipment running safely and efficiently. This is especially true in power plants, petrochemical facilities, and other industrial environments where even a small communication problem can affect overall operation. Within a GE Distributed Control System (DCS), serial communication modules have an important job: they allow different devices and parts of the control system to exchange information accurately and consistently.

For turbine operators and maintenance teams, dependable communication is more than a technical requirement. It provides the information needed to understand what is happening inside the system and respond when operating conditions change.

The Importance of Serial Communication in Turbine Control

A turbine control system depends on communication between many different devices. Sensors collect information such as temperature, pressure, speed, and valve position, while controllers use that information to make operating adjustments. If the devices cannot communicate properly, the control system may not be able to respond as expected.

Serial communication provides a practical way for these devices to exchange data. In GE Mark VIe-based control environments, communication modules can connect controllers with a variety of field and auxiliary devices. This helps bring information from different parts of the turbine system into the control architecture.

For example, a pressure transmitter may send updated process data to the controller, while a valve positioner receives commands based on the controller's calculations. Keeping this exchange of information dependable is important for maintaining stable turbine operation.

Features That Support Reliable Communication

Industrial control systems often have to work with equipment from different manufacturers and generations. For this reason, communication flexibility is useful when designing or maintaining a turbine control system.

Depending on the specific GE hardware and configuration being used, serial communication solutions can support commonly used industrial interfaces and protocols. RS-232 and RS-485 are examples of serial interfaces that have been widely used for connecting industrial equipment. Having support for established communication standards can make it easier to connect control equipment with compatible field devices and auxiliary systems.

The operating environment is another consideration. Turbine facilities can expose electronic equipment to vibration, electrical noise, temperature variations, and other demanding conditions. Communication hardware therefore needs to be installed and maintained with the industrial environment in mind. Reliable connections, appropriate shielding, proper grounding, and suitable installation practices can all have an impact on communication performance.

Better Monitoring and Faster Troubleshooting

One of the practical benefits of dependable communication is improved visibility into turbine operation. When operating data is available to the control system, engineers and operators have a clearer picture of equipment performance.

Instead of waiting for a noticeable equipment problem, maintenance teams can review trends and look for unusual changes in parameters. A gradual increase in temperature, an unexpected pressure change, or irregular valve behavior may provide an early indication that something needs attention.

This type of information can support condition-based maintenance and troubleshooting. It does not eliminate the need for inspections or scheduled maintenance, but it can help maintenance personnel decide where to focus their efforts. In large industrial facilities, having better information available can also reduce the time spent diagnosing communication or equipment-related problems.

Connecting Different Parts of the Control Architecture

Modern turbine installations rarely operate as a collection of completely separate systems. Mechanical equipment, electrical systems, instrumentation, protection systems, and control hardware all have to work together.

Serial communication can help connect some of these systems and move useful information between them. Bringing data from different sources into the control environment gives operators a more complete understanding of what is happening during normal operation as well as during changing conditions.

Consider a situation where the electrical load on a turbine changes. The control system may need to respond to information from several sources while adjusting operating parameters. Having timely data available from connected devices allows the control system and operators to react based on current conditions rather than relying only on historical or manually collected information.

Supporting Long-Term Turbine Reliability

Communication hardware may not be the first component engineers think about when discussing turbine performance, but it has a direct influence on how effectively the control system can monitor and manage the equipment.

A dependable serial communication setup helps maintain the flow of information between controllers, instruments, and other devices. When combined with proper configuration, regular maintenance, and appropriate diagnostic practices, it can contribute to more dependable control-system operation.

For facilities using GE turbine control platforms, understanding the communication hardware is also useful when troubleshooting system issues or planning upgrades. Communication faults can sometimes appear as problems with field devices or controllers, so having a clear understanding of the communication path can make fault-finding more straightforward.
